Notice: This page requires JavaScript to function properly.
Please enable JavaScript in your browser settings or update your browser.
Apprendre Qu'est-ce que les Maps ? | Introduction aux Structs et aux Maps
Introduction à Golang

bookQu'est-ce que les Maps ?

Les maps sont une implémentation des tables de hachage en Golang. Une table de hachage est une structure de données qui associe des clés à des valeurs, où une clé peut être une valeur d’un type de données comparable, tel que int, float, string, etc. Les valeurs peuvent aller de simples littéraux de chaîne à des tableaux.

Remarque

En Go, un type de données comparable désigne un type de données qui prend en charge les opérations de comparaison, telles que l’égalité et l’ordre. Les types comparables sont ceux qui peuvent être comparés à l’aide des opérateurs d’égalité (== et !=) et des opérateurs relationnels (<, <=, >, >=).

Ci-dessous, un schéma représentant une table de hachage :

Dans les tableaux, nous utilisons des indices pour accéder aux données stockées à un indice donné. En revanche, avec les maps, nous utilisons des clés pour accéder aux valeurs correspondantes.

question mark

Qu'est-ce qui n'est PAS correct à propos des Maps

Select the correct answer

Tout était clair ?

Comment pouvons-nous l'améliorer ?

Merci pour vos commentaires !

Section 6. Chapitre 4

Demandez à l'IA

expand

Demandez à l'IA

ChatGPT

Posez n'importe quelle question ou essayez l'une des questions suggérées pour commencer notre discussion

Suggested prompts:

What are some examples of comparable data types in Go?

How do you create a map in Go?

Can you explain how to access values in a map using keys?

Awesome!

Completion rate improved to 1.96

bookQu'est-ce que les Maps ?

Glissez pour afficher le menu

Les maps sont une implémentation des tables de hachage en Golang. Une table de hachage est une structure de données qui associe des clés à des valeurs, où une clé peut être une valeur d’un type de données comparable, tel que int, float, string, etc. Les valeurs peuvent aller de simples littéraux de chaîne à des tableaux.

Remarque

En Go, un type de données comparable désigne un type de données qui prend en charge les opérations de comparaison, telles que l’égalité et l’ordre. Les types comparables sont ceux qui peuvent être comparés à l’aide des opérateurs d’égalité (== et !=) et des opérateurs relationnels (<, <=, >, >=).

Ci-dessous, un schéma représentant une table de hachage :

Dans les tableaux, nous utilisons des indices pour accéder aux données stockées à un indice donné. En revanche, avec les maps, nous utilisons des clés pour accéder aux valeurs correspondantes.

question mark

Qu'est-ce qui n'est PAS correct à propos des Maps

Select the correct answer

Tout était clair ?

Comment pouvons-nous l'améliorer ?

Merci pour vos commentaires !

Section 6. Chapitre 4
some-alt